The Power of Dandelion: A Brief Overview


Dandelion (Taraxacum officinale) has been used for centuries in traditional medicine for its wide range of health benefits. The plant is rich in vitamins A, C, K, and D, as well as essential minerals like iron, potassium, calcium, and magnesium. Both the roots and leaves of dandelion can be used to make tea, though dandelion root tea is especially valued for its ability to detoxify the liver and support digestion.

Dandelion tea is a natural diuretic, helping the body flush out excess water and toxins. It also contains antioxidants and phytonutrients that support the body’s detoxification processes, making it a valuable addition to a healthy lifestyle.

How to Make Dandelion Tea


Making dandelion tea is easy, and you can find dandelion tea bags at most health food stores or online. However, if you prefer to make it from fresh or dried dandelion roots, here’s a simple recipe:

Ingredients:

  • 1-2 teaspoons of dried dandelion root (or fresh dandelion root if available)

  • 1 cup of water

  • Honey or lemon (optional)

Instructions:

  1. Boil the water in a small pot.

  2. Add the dried dandelion root to the boiling water.

  3. Reduce the heat and let the tea simmer for 5-10 minutes.

  4. Strain the tea into a cup and add honey or lemon if desired.

For best results, you can drink dandelion tea 1-2 times per day, preferably before meals, to support digestion and detoxification.


Potential Side Effects and Considerations


While dandelion tea is generally considered safe for most people, there are a few things to keep in mind:

  • Allergies: If you’re allergic to ragweed, chrysanthemums, marigolds, or daisies, you may also be allergic to dandelion. If you experience allergic reactions, discontinue use.

  • Diuretics: Since dandelion is a natural diuretic, it can increase urination. Be sure to stay hydrated when drinking dandelion tea.

  • Medication Interactions: Dandelion tea may interact with certain medications, especially diuretics, blood thinners, or medications that affect blood sugar levels. It’s always a good idea to consult with a healthcare provider before adding any new herbal remedy to your routine.
